Buzz 2010 - A Closer Look into your Association's Workplace

Buzz2010 - Social Media for Association Leaders is a series of breakfast meetings where top association and non-profit executives can hear directly from the leading minds in social media for business. As June has already passed, it’s time to focus on the July 20, 2010 | August 18, 2010 meetings. Take your choice or go to both!

Each speaker brings a wealth of experience working through social media challenges in a business setting. At Buzz2010, July 20th, insights will focus on unique questions that you face as association and non-profit leaders.

This session speakers will include Wendy Harman, Social Media Manager at the American Red Cross; Alexandra Levit, Wall Street Journal Columnist. Alexandra has written a number of books (and a nationally syndicated column) on workplace issues. At the breakfast, she’ll talk about the risks we’re all confronting in relation to workplace issues–productivity and the balance between personal and professional life. Mark Story, adjunct professor of public relations at the University of Maryland, and director of new media at the Securities and Exchange Commission will also inspire everyone with his unique views.

Just in case you missed the June breakfast meeting, next Tuesday at Noon, you can catch the rebroadcast (and hold on to the recording and materials) from the Buzz2010 Breakfast on Open Leadership with Charlene Li, author of Groundswell and the newly released Open Leadership.
